Caitlin Clark's WNBA Journey Ignites Broader Cultural Conversations
The rookie sensation's impact extends beyond the court, highlighting issues of race, gender, and media representation in sports.
- Caitlin Clark, the top pick in the WNBA draft, has become a focal point in discussions on race and gender.
- Her performance and media coverage have sparked debates on the visibility and treatment of Black female athletes.
- Clark's exclusion from the Olympic team led to public outcry and accusations of racial bias.
- The attention on Clark reveals broader societal issues reflected within the sports media landscape.
- Clark has called for equal respect for all players, pushing back against being used for divisive agendas.
